The Bordered White Banner (simplified Chinese: 镶白旗; traditional Chinese: 鑲白旗; pinyin: Xiāng Bái Qí) was one of the Eight Banners of Manchu military and society during the Later Jin and Qing dynasty of China. It was among the lower five banners.
